The ongoing discussion between crypto enthusiasts and gold investors is sparking fresh debate over whether to trade a gold coin for XRP. One individual is contemplating selling a 1oz gold coin for approximately ยฃ2,326 to invest in around 1,000 XRP, stirring a lively exchange in user boards.
Gold has always been the safe haven asset, prized for its lasting value, especially during economic instability. Conversely, XRP presents itself as a high-risk investment with the allure of quick returns. This shift in investment strategy reflects changing attitudes as people reassess their financial portfolios.
